Council of Europe Media Freedom report: As of 31 December 2025, 148 journalists and other media actors were held in detention across Europe.
Russia was the leading jailer, followed by Azerbaijan, Belarus and TΓΌrkiye. @coemediafreedom.bsky.social

Europe's first deep-space optical communication link
The European Space Agency successfully established a transmission-reception optical link with NASAβs Deep Space Optical Communications (DSOC) experiment onboard its Psyche mission, located 265 million kilometres away. @esa.int

Record drop in children being born in the EU.
In 2023 3.67 million babies were born in the EU, a 5.4% decrease from the 3.88 million in 2022. This is the largest annual decline recorded since 1961. Eurostat

February 2025 #C3S Climate Bulletin: Third warmest February globally. Global average temperature was 0.63Β°C above 1991-2020 average. 1.59Β°C above pre-industrial levels highlights persistent warming trends.
